☐ Key ceremony step 7 — Digestwheel scheduler keys. Before rotating the signing key for the Digestwheel batch email scheduler, freeze all pending digest windows; mid-window rotation duplicates sends. Confirm the quorum (three of five custodians) is present and the old key is exported to the Ironloft escrow, not deleted. New key activates only after the next scheduling tick, so expect one delayed digest cycle — this is normal, do not page anyone. Escrow retrieval during any future incident requires the passphrase written below.

recovery phrase for yahap-faduf: sorion-kasath-briath-gorius-ulaael-zorvan-aldiel-quenwyn-casdor-framir-julwyn-novvan-zorox

Postmortem timeline — Liftwise dispatch simulator. 09:12 — sim queue stalled; cars pinned to lobby floor in all scenarios. 09:20 — traced to a bad weight table pushed by the Carrowmere tuning job. 09:34 — rolled back table, queue drained. 09:51 — replayed morning scenarios, results matched baseline. Root cause: tuning job skipped schema validation on empty input. Fix: validation now hard-fails. Full replay evidence is archived under the build token shown below.

session token of kahog-bahif = htk9_f63daec35

Meeting notes — Pixelforge CLI sync, Thornbury office. For the new contractor: the batch image resizing tool (shrinkly) processes manifests of source paths and target dimensions, writing outputs to a mirrored directory tree. We agreed to cap concurrency at eight workers, add EXIF preservation as an opt-in flag, and reject files over 200 MB with a clear error. Progress output must stay machine-parseable for the Cartwheel dashboard. Any questions about scope or manifest format should go to the project owner named below.

signatory, yahog-badug: Quenix Ulaael

**Ticket: Config drift on turnstile counters — Falconmere Arena**

The north-gate turnstile counter service at Falconmere Arena reports totals 4% below the south gate after Saturday's match. Deployed config no longer matches the repo: the debounce window and heartbeat interval were changed manually on the gate appliance in March and never committed. For review, the values currently live on the appliance are listed below.

service settings:
oliath:
  log_level: debug
  metrics_host: metrics.oliath.zemvarsys.internal
  pool_size: 8